I had sleeve a week ago. My surgery lasted 3-4 hours instead of 1-2. My surgeon says I had some adhesions, but there were no problems. However, my family knew there were problems within an hour of seeing me. Long story short, I wretched all evening and the entire next day. The first time I vomited a bit of pink Fluid, followed by thick green, followed by dried blood. I also had severe sweats,a rattle in my chest, blue lips, low grade fever, chills, severe pain in spite of morphine and phenegren. I have never felt pain this intense. I progressively got worse by the hour, but my surgeon did not want to move me to a bigger hospital(to save me money he said). Finally, after 30 hours of getting worse, my family insisted I be moved. At that point, I had all the above mentioned symptoms with low blood pressure, a heart rate between 134-140, and would look jaundice off/on. Still, my surgeon did not want to move me. My family figured out the nurses had let my IV inflitrate and I had not been getting fluids for a few hours on top of everything else. My surgeon finally transfered me to a large hospital were they immediately started running Vancymycin(a strong antibiotic) through me bag after bag for 48 hours. I also got fluids. I perked up once the antibiotics got in me, but even after I perked up a bit, when my kidneys would move, I was peeing coffee grounds as if my kidneys had been close to shutting down. I was diagnosed with a left side pneumonia, which I still have now at home. At first they claimed it was community acquired, later changed to hsopital acquired. I don't believe either is the case. The whole ordeal was horrific! I had one of the most respected surgeons in the southeast, and I couldn't have felt saferwith him. However, we now know something went very wrong. The surgeon will not say. He now admits I must have aspirated, BUT he says I was fine when he left me. The hospital won't say anything either. I went to a local internist to get a full check up only to be run out of his office. YES, IT SEEMS I MUST BE EITHER CRAZY OR LOOKING FOR MONEY IF I WANT TO KNOW THE TRUTH,AM SCARED ABOUT MY HEALTH, ETC. No one in this state will cross this surgeon. No other bariatric surgeon will look at me either(they all claim they don't see other surgeon's patients no matter what). I just want to know the truth about what happened to me. I paid 20,000 cash for something that almost killed me. I think I should at least know the truth for health reasons. I'm at home weezing, vomiting with phenegren, and not doing well. If anyone out there can advise me or maybe you yourself are a bariatric surgeon willing to help me(with full cash payment of course), please contact me. I need someone unbiased to help me. Also is there anyone with complications like these out there? Thanks.....
